(CIRCUMCISION PLAQUE)
Shivithi Ha’shem Lenegdi Tamid [talisman for newborn boy]
Italy: 18th Century
Est: $1,500 - $2,000
PRICE REALIZED $1,300
Includes the text of Genesis, Chapter 17 recounting God’s commandment to Abraham to circumcise himself and the males of his household. This elegant Shivithi was no doubt prepared for the talismanic protection of a baby boy prior to circumcision.
